Specs:
- Ryzen 7 6800H 8C/16T 3.2 GHz (4.7 GHz Boost, 20MB Cache)
- 17.3" 1080p 480Hz (or 360hz) 3ms IPS panel, Advanced Optimus, G-Sync
- 16GB (8GBx2) DDR5 4800 MHz
- 512GB M.2 2280 PCIe NVMe SSD
- NVIDIA RTX 3060, 6 GB GDDR6
- Alienware mSeries per key AlienFX RGB keyboard (English)
- 720p IR Webcam
- Stereo speakers, 2.5 W x 2 = 5 W
- MediaTek Wi-Fi 6 MT7921, 2x2 + Bluetooth 5.2 + 2.5G Ethernet
- Dark Side of the Moon Chassis /w AlienFX Lighting Zones
- Windows 11 Home
- Ports
- 3x Type-A USB 3.2 Gen 1 Port (1 with Power Share)
- 1x Type-C USB4 Port (40Gbps, DisplayPort 1.4, USB Charging 15W)
- 1x HDMI 2.1
- 1x 3.5mm Audio Combo Jack
- 1x RJ45 Ethernet Port
- 1x Power-Adapter Port
- 240W Adapter
- 6 Cell 97 WHr Battery
- 7.3 lbs
